2024 State Event Format...qualifying onto Bass National Championship

Post by pabassfn »

As a result of the new format that B.A.S.S. National introduced at the latest National Championship, Pa Bass Nation has changed their qualification format for the 2024 season effective immediately.

The new Pa Bass Nation format will consist of 4 State Tournaments fees for these events will remain the same. Your 3 best finishes will count for your AOY points. This format will be used for both boater and non-boater divisions. At the conclusion of the fourth and final event AOY points will be tallied. The top 4 boater and non-boaters will receive invitations directly to the 2024 B.A.S.S. National Championship. We will work down the list of AOY points if need be to fill these 8 positions. These 8 positions will receive financial compensation from PABN to attend this event.

The Last Chance event has been eliminated. .

Starting in 2024, B.A.S.S. will be hosting 4 regional qualifiers throughout the country. These tournaments will be Open events to only Nation members and will be a capped 250 boat field, each event will be a 3 day format. From each of these events the top 20 boaters and 20 co anglers will move on to the 2024 B.A.S.S. National Championship. You can fish 1 of these events or all 4, you only need to finish in the top 20 at one of them to move on. PABN has been given 10 boater and 10 non-boater priority entries into our regions Open event. These priority entries will be given to the anglers wishing to participate in the event based off the previous years AOY points from 2023. Meaning 5th through 14th place on each side would be offered these priority entries, and if they are not wanted we will move down the list until accepted. This essentially gives you a second chance to qualify for the national championship.

B.A.S.S. Nation has advised each state that the entry fee for these open qualifiers will be 400.00 on the boater side and 200.00 on the co angler side. The payout for these events is TBD as per B.A.S.S. The 2024 National Championship will be a 250 boat field. The dates and location are TBD
